Searched refs:timeinfos (Results 1 – 4 of 4) sorted by relevance
/freebsd/sys/dev/kvm_clock/ |
H A D | kvm_clock.c | 68 struct pvclock_vcpu_time_info *timeinfos; member 106 wrmsr(sc->msr_tc, vtophys(&(sc->timeinfos)[curcpu]) | 1); in kvm_clock_system_time_enable_pcpu() 179 sc->timeinfos = kmem_malloc(mp_ncpus * in kvm_clock_attach() 199 sc->pvc.timeinfos = sc->timeinfos; in kvm_clock_attach() 258 uint64_t freq = pvclock_tsc_freq(sc->timeinfos); in kvm_clock_tsc_freq_sysctl()
|
/freebsd/lib/libsys/x86/ |
H A D | __vdso_gettc.c | 381 struct pvclock_vcpu_time_info *timeinfos; in __vdso_init_pvclock_timeinfos() local 386 timeinfos = MAP_FAILED; in __vdso_init_pvclock_timeinfos() 392 timeinfos = mmap(NULL, len, PROT_READ, MAP_SHARED, fd, 0); in __vdso_init_pvclock_timeinfos() 397 (uintptr_t)timeinfos) == 0 && timeinfos != MAP_FAILED) in __vdso_init_pvclock_timeinfos() 398 (void)munmap((void *)timeinfos, len); in __vdso_init_pvclock_timeinfos()
|
/freebsd/sys/x86/x86/ |
H A D | pvclock.c | 138 pvclock_read_time_info(&pvc->timeinfos[curcpu], &now, &flags); in pvclock_getsystime() 284 KASSERT(((uintptr_t)pvc->timeinfos & PAGE_MASK) == 0, in pvclock_init() 326 mda.mda_si_drv1 = pvc->timeinfos; in pvclock_init()
|
/freebsd/sys/x86/include/ |
H A D | pvclock.h | 117 struct pvclock_vcpu_time_info *timeinfos; member
|